Global Mapper 14 is a versatile Geographic Information System (GIS) application developed by Blue Marble Geographics. Released in late 2012, this version solidified the software's reputation as a "Swiss Army Knife" for GIS professionals, balancing powerful spatial analysis with an exceptionally low learning curve. Key Features of Version 14
Direct Database Editing: Version 14 introduced the ability to edit spatial data almost natively within databases like Esri ArcSDE, MySQL, Oracle Spatial, and PostGIS.
Enhanced Terrain Analysis: It significantly improved tools for generating digital terrain models, including creating contour lines, combining surfaces, and calculating volumes between two terrain surfaces.
LiDAR Processing: Version 14.1 specifically introduced massive improvements in processing millions of LiDAR points, offering faster display speeds and special compressed file formats (.GMP) for efficient archiving.
WFS Support: It added support for Web Feature Services (WFS) at the client level, allowing users to pull in live vector data from remote servers.

Important Legal Note: Blue Marble Geographics no longer sells or officially supports version 14. However, if you have a legacy license key (a 16-digit alphanumeric code from your original purchase), you can often download the final build (v14.2) from the official Blue Marble legacy downloads portal.
Do not download cracks or keygens. Not only is software piracy illegal, but many "free" GM 14 downloads contain malware or ransomware. If you never purchased a license, consider the free trial of Global Mapper 24 (14 days) or the open-source alternative QGIS.

Many field surveying laptops still run Windows 7 or 8. They lack the memory or graphics cards to run ArcGIS Pro or QGIS 3.x smoothly. Global Mapper 14 runs perfectly on modest hardware, making it the ideal field companion for mobile mapping and quick data validation.
